摘要
linear main-chain supramolecular polymer was constructed in aqueous solution via g-CD host recognition with coumarin unit as well as metal-ligand coordination between terpyridine unit and Zn;.Therein, the multiple non-covalent interactions produce the ternary system as the primary assembly.Besides, the self-assembly behavior and morphological properties of this supramolecular polymer system were characterized by DLS and TEM experiments
